The following tips will help you increase productivity and boost your results by saving you time with your social media marketing.
The content you write for your social media marketing campaigns can also be put to use on your blog. One example is using writing you submit to Yahoo Answers and similar sites as initial topics for posts on your blog. This can be a helpful time saver if you often struggle to think up blog post ideas. On the other hand, however, you might also want to save them for forum and discussion board writing so that your marketing efforts are given more weight.
Your primary goal is to offer real value to your niche–whether you do it with this method or another is your choice. What you need to do, though, is use the content you have already created well to make sure that your social media marketing is as strong as possible.
